Where to Find Homes for Sale Near Bruges’ Major Attractions

Bruges, known for its picturesque canals, medieval architecture, and vibrant culture, attracts many potential homebuyers looking to immerse themselves in its charm. If you’re searching for homes for sale near Bruges’ major attractions, you’re in for a treat. Here’s a guide on where to find your dream property in this enchanting city.

1. Explore Real Estate Websites

One of the most convenient ways to start your search is by browsing well-known real estate websites. Platforms like Immoweb, Zimmo, and Logic-Immo list a variety of homes for sale, ranging from cozy apartments to luxurious houses. You can filter your search by location, price, and even proximity to tourist hot spots.

2. Work with Local Real Estate Agents

Enlisting the help of a local real estate agent can be invaluable. They possess extensive knowledge about the Bruges housing market and can guide you to properties near attractions like the Belfry of Bruges or the Markt Square. A good agent can also offer insights about the neighborhoods and assist you with any legalities involved in the purchasing process.

6. Check Local Newspapers and Magazines

Although online listings are popular, traditional media still holds value. Local newspapers and real estate magazines often feature homes for sale and can be a source of hidden gems. Look for publications specific to Bruges or the surrounding West Flanders region for current listings.

7. Visit Bruges and Network

Taking a trip to Bruges and networking with locals can provide leads on homes that are not yet on the market. Engage with local businesses, attend community events, and talk to residents who might know of properties for sale near attractions like the Basilica of the Holy Blood or the Groeningemuseum.

8. Explore Up-and-Coming Neighborhoods

If you’re open to properties slightly further away from major attractions, consider up-and-coming neighborhoods. These areas often offer more affordable pricing while still being within a reasonable distance to the city center. Neighborhoods such as Sint Andries and Assebroek are slowly becoming popular and may present great investment opportunities.
